'Float’ was recorded in lexington kentucky, , by Duane Lundy at Shangrila Studios, with further production by Justin Phelps in San Francisco. The cd features “Scourge Of The Sea” a great band from lexington, plus Duane Lundy, and many veteran players from the San Francisco area. Mixed by Justin Phelps at Hyde St Studios, San Francisco, and mastered by veteran engineer John Cuniberti at The Plant in Sausalito, California. Gathering members from the bands of Jolie Holland, Ryan Adams, and Chuck Prophet.Songs from 'float' in regular rotation on XM50 The Loft on XM satellite radio!
